#1388cd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1388cd is composed of 7.5% red, 53.3% green and 80.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 90.7% cyan, 33.7% magenta, 0% yellow and 19.6% black. It has a hue angle of 202.3 degrees, a saturation of 83% and a lightness of 43.9%. #1388cd color hex could be obtained by blending #26ffff with #00119b. Closest websafe color is: #0099cc.

Shades and Tints of #1388cd

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010508 is the darkest color, while #f5fbfe is the lightest one.

Tones of #1388cd

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#697277 is the less saturated color, while #028cde is the most saturated one.
